Jesus Christ
Jesus Christ—a first-century Jewish leader, believed by Christians to be the Messiah and the Son of God—is one of the most popular topics on the web today. A large portion of the blogosphere is run by Christians of various stripes and traditions, writing how Jesus’ teachings can be applied to different aspects of modern life—from interpersonal conflicts to family life to politics. Some bloggers use their sites to worship Jesus, to explicate his teachings, and to evangelize unbelievers.
Other bloggers spend time debating “the historical Jesus.” These debates generally center around the Gospels, the four New Testament documents which the church has historically believed to be authoritative accounts of Jesus’ life. While some skeptics contend that the Gospels are historically unreliable, many Christian apologists can be found arguing for the historicity.
It is becoming increasingly common for church websites to include blogs, usually written by pastors, exhorting congregants to follow Jesus’ teachings throughout the week.
